Spencer Rattler goes off as South Carolina shocks Tennessee

If No. 5 Tennessee was supposed to roll into Columbia and score an easy win over South Carolina on Saturday, somebody forgot to tell the Gamecocks.

Spencer Rattler competed 30 of his 37 passes for 438 yards and six touchdowns (not a typo), with no interceptions as South Carolina rolled to a shocking 63-38 upset over the Vols.

Tennessee quarterback Hendon Hooker did his best to keep his team in the game, but he left the game early in the fourth quarter with an apparent leg injury, and didn’t return. Hooker finished the game with 247 yards and three touchdowns through the air.

Hopefully, Hooker’s injury isn’t one that will cost him a significant amount of time, but this loss is obviously a huge blow the Vols chances of making an appearance in the College Football Playoff.
